These Teenage Girls Have A Special Connection That Requires A Birth Certificate To Prove

Believe it or not, these 18 year-old girls are not only sisters, but twins.

Lucy and Maria Aylmer from Gloucester, U.K. are two of five children born to their Caucasian father and half-Jamaican mother.
One has straight ginger hair, a fair complexion and blue eyes. The other has darker skin, dark hair, and brown eyes.

"No-one ever believes we are twins because I am white and Maria is black," Lucy said. "Even when we dress alike, we still don't even look like sisters, let alone twins. When we've met friends for the first time they never believe we are twins and they have even made us produce our birth certificates to prove that we are actually twins."

Lucy added: "Now we have grown older, even though we still look so different, the bond between us is much stronger. Now we are proud of the fact that we are each other's twin sister. Maria loves telling people at college that she has a white twin - and I'm very proud of having a black twin."
